Balwas - Kumbhalgarh, Rajsamand
Balwas is a village situated in the Kumbhalgarh tehsil of Rajsamand district, Rajasthan. It is located approximately 5 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kumbhalgarh and around 35 km from the district headquarters in Rajsamand. Oladar serves as the Gram Panchayat for Balwas village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Balwas is 096921. The village covers a total geographical area of 141 hectares and falls under the 313325 pincode. Rajsamand is the nearest town, located about 35 km away.
Balwas village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Balwas
According to the 2011 Census, Balwas village had a total population of 360 people, including 185 males and 175 females, living in 70 households. The sex ratio was 946 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 59.11%, with male literacy at 75.33% and female literacy at 41.84%. The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 118.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 360 | 185 | 175 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 69 | 35 | 34 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 118 | 61 | 57 |
| Literate Population | 172 | 113 | 59 |
| Illiterate Population | 188 | 72 | 116 |

Transport and Connectivity of Balwas
Public transport in the Balwas is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Kankroli, while the nearest airport is Maharana Pratap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 50.6 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 2-5 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Rajsamand to Balwas is about 35 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
